Based on ranking, recent form, and head-to-head history
Coello/Tapia come in as the reference pair: overwhelming pace in attack, elite transition defense, and high conversion on short balls—especially in P1 conditions that reward power and first-strike play. Hernandez/Capra’s path is to slow the match, win the cross-court grind, and force longer rallies to disrupt Tapia’s timing and Coello’s net dominance. Prediction: Coello/Tapia favored in straight sets unless Capra controls the left-side tempo and they steal an early break.
